- Republican Rep. Tom Kean Jr., representing New Jersey ’s 7th congressional district, has been absent from Congress and has not cast a vote since March 5.
- Kean’s neighbors in Westfield, New Jersey, told NOTUS there hasn’t been much activity around the congressman ’s home in recent weeks. They also haven’t seen much of his wife, Rhonda Kean, according to the outlet.
- Kean stated in April that his absence is due to a "personal medical issue" and that he expects to return to his duties "very soon."
- House Speaker Mike Johnson confirmed he spoke with Kean weeks ago and expects him back soon, stating Kean plans to be "fully transparent" about his medical issue.
- Consultants and Kean's father have also confirmed he is dealing with a medical situation but is expected to make a full recovery and be "100 percent OK."
